Title: Performance Support Designer II
Location: New York | Connecticut | Indiana | Kentucky | Virginia | Ohio | Wisconsin | Georgia | Missouri | California; candidate not required to reside in posted state
Build the Possibilities. Make an extraordinary impact.
The Performance Support Designer II is responsible for analyzing, designing, developing, and implementing interactive performance support solutions
How you will make an impact:
• Authors support material using technical writing standards.
• Conducts change management activities to ensure successful adoption and use of tools.
• Provides thought leadership and implements forward-thinking performance support tools in support of company's goals.
• Participates in quality review process.
• Accountable for alignment of tools with business work processes.
• May partner with business SMEs on expected business outcomes.
• Participates in data analysis and business problem investigation in order to effectively support implementation of developed solutions.
• Collaborates with content owners, graphic designers, technology consultants and technologists, and other project team members on requirements, design, development and implementation of projects.
• Interprets requirements, designs, builds, and implements business aligned interactive performance support tools and solutions using a variety of techniques and tools.
• May perform configuration management duties or content management duties within development and production environments.
• Responds to and troubleshoots solution bugs, defects, or performance issues.
• Assists with technical root-cause analysis when needed.
• Gathers ideas and solutions from the learning industry and matches them to emerging or unclear business needs.
Qualifications - External
Minimum Requirements:
• Requires a BA/BS in education, learning technologies, instructional design or related field and a minimum of 2 years of experience in related field, including a minimum of 2 years in the development of informal learning or interactive decision supports tools; or any combination of education and experience, which would provide an equivalent background.
Preferred Skills, Capabilities and Experiences:
• Experience in regulated corporate environment preferred
• Technical documentation experience preferred
• Performance support experience preferred
